  8. A suggestion that I have been thinking about for a while now.

    Give us a Hand Grenade or a Flashbang consumable so that we can make them in the Foundry. Give us a use for those thousands of Mutagen Samples, Fieldron Samples and Detonite Ampules we have laying around in our inventories. These new Grenades should be Clan Research only and have a reasonable Mastery Requirement.

    Bio Lab: Toxic Gas Grenade (Toxin damage, 100% status) using Mutagen Samples in construction.
    Chem Lab: Incendiary Grenade (Fire Damage, 100% status) using Detonite Ampules.
    Energy Lab: Stun Grenade (Electric Damage, 100% status) using Fieldron Samples.
    Tenno Labs could have a Smoke Bomb/Flashbang that blinds enemies for a short duration in a small radius but deals no damage.

    Maybe make it possible to upgrade into different elemental combinations (Corrosive, Blast, Magnetic) later on by improving the original Blueprints and adding some Cryotic into building materials?

    These would be equipped and accessed from Gear just like a Codex scanner and could be used as proximity mines (hold down aim while clicking mouse button/Primary fire) or thrown like conventional grenades that explode after a delay (4 seconds, can be "cooked" by holding down mouse) or on impact using mouse click/primary fire.

    These would have some utility and they would augment our firepower at a material and a credit cost.

    I have done it with some of my frames, just for the lulz. It is not hard to stealth trough the mission if you keep your eyes and ears open and take your time advancing. Wait for an enemy to turn their backs to each other and walk away long enough distance before taking them out one by one. If you can't kill an enemy without alarming the rest of the group, avoid it. Sometimes alarming the group is unavoidable and you lose your stealth multiplier but it is not the end of the world. You can always regain and recover. A non-invisible stealth player has to know his frame and abilities. Excalibur Radial Blind for example does not alert enemies but blinds them so you can pass or stealth-execute them. A player with some intelligence and patience will adapt to his surroundings and find a way to outwit his enemies. In other words, it takes skill. But this takes a lot of practise and discipline.
